Mat Playground: The Ultimate Guide to Interactive Coding Fun
mat playground is quickly becoming a favorite tool among developers, educators, and hobbyists alike. Whether you’re a seasoned programmer looking to experiment with matrix operations or a student eager to visualize mathematical concepts, a mat playground offers an interactive and intuitive space to work with matrices and related computations. In this article, we’ll dive deep into what a mat playground is, why it’s so useful, and how you can make the most out of this engaging platform.
What Is a Mat Playground?
At its core, a mat playground is an online or software-based environment designed for experimenting with matrices and linear algebra. Unlike traditional coding environments, mat playgrounds focus on matrix manipulation, visualization, and real-time results, often providing a user-friendly interface to input, transform, and analyze matrices.
These platforms are especially helpful for understanding complex mathematical operations like matrix multiplication, determinants, eigenvalues, and more. By providing immediate feedback and dynamic visualizations, they help bridge the gap between abstract math concepts and practical coding skills.
Why Use a Mat Playground?
Many people struggle with matrix operations because they involve intricate calculations and abstract concepts. A mat playground simplifies this by:
- Allowing instant experimentation without setting up complex software.
- Displaying results visually, which enhances comprehension.
- Supporting various programming languages such as JavaScript, Python, or MATLAB.
- Offering interactive tutorials and examples to learn from.
- Encouraging creativity by letting users build custom matrix functions or simulations.
For students, educators, and developers, the mat playground becomes an indispensable learning tool and a sandbox for testing ideas.
Key Features of a Good Mat Playground
Not all mat playgrounds are created equal. To get the best experience, look for platforms that offer a combination of these features:
Intuitive Interface
A straightforward, clean design helps users focus on the math rather than wrestling with the UI. Drag-and-drop matrix input, color-coded elements, and easy navigation are hallmarks of a user-friendly playground.
Real-Time Calculations and Visualizations
Instant feedback is crucial. When you change a matrix value or apply an operation, the playground should immediately update the output, whether it's a new matrix, a graph, or a numerical result like the determinant.
Support for Multiple Operations
From basic arithmetic to more advanced linear algebra functions, the ability to perform a wide range of operations is essential. This includes matrix addition, multiplication, inversion, transposition, and special functions like finding eigenvectors.
Export and Share Options
Sometimes, you want to save your work or share it with others. Good playgrounds allow exporting matrices or code snippets and may even have collaboration features to work in teams.
Popular Use Cases for Mat Playgrounds
While mat playgrounds are versatile, certain applications stand out as particularly beneficial:
Educational Tool for Learning Linear Algebra
Visual learners especially benefit from seeing how matrix transformations affect vectors or shapes. Teachers can use mat playgrounds to create interactive lessons, allowing students to experiment with concepts like rotations and scaling dynamically.
Rapid Prototyping for Developers
Programmers working on algorithms involving matrices—such as graphics rendering, machine learning, or physics simulations—can use a mat playground to quickly prototype and test their matrix-related code snippets before integrating them into larger projects.
Research and Data Analysis
Matrices are foundational in data science and research. Mat playgrounds enable researchers to manipulate datasets, perform dimensionality reduction, or test matrix decompositions interactively without complex setups.
Tips for Getting the Most Out of a Mat Playground
If you’re new to mat playgrounds or want to deepen your experience, consider these tips:
Start with Simple Matrices
Begin by working with small matrices, such as 2x2 or 3x3, to understand basic operations. Gradually increase complexity as you gain confidence.
Use Visual Aids
Whenever possible, choose platforms that visualize matrix operations. For example, seeing how a matrix rotates a shape on a coordinate plane can make the concept click instantly.
Experiment with Code Integration
Many mat playgrounds support scripting languages. Try writing custom functions or algorithms that manipulate matrices programmatically to deepen your understanding and coding skills.
Leverage Community Resources
Look for platforms that have active communities, forums, or shared projects. Engaging with others can provide fresh ideas, solutions to problems, and inspiration.
Challenges and Considerations When Using Mat Playgrounds
While these tools are powerful, there are a few things to keep in mind:
- Performance Limits: Browser-based playgrounds might struggle with very large matrices or computationally intensive operations.
- Accuracy: Some platforms might approximate results for the sake of speed, which could affect precision in sensitive calculations.
- Learning Curve: Although easier than raw coding, mastering mat playgrounds still requires a basic understanding of matrix math and programming logic.
Recognizing these factors helps set realistic expectations and guides your choice of the best tool for your needs.
Exploring Different Types of Mat Playgrounds
Not all mat playgrounds serve the same purpose. Here’s a brief overview of the main types:
Web-Based Matrix Calculators
These are accessible through any browser and often free. They offer point-and-click interfaces for matrix input and provide instant results. Examples include sites like MatrixCalc or online linear algebra tools.
Interactive Coding Environments
Platforms like Jupyter Notebooks or online IDEs can be configured to act as mat playgrounds, especially when combined with libraries such as NumPy for Python. They provide more flexibility but require programming knowledge.
Educational Software and Apps
Some dedicated apps focus on teaching linear algebra through interactive matrix exercises and games. These are great for learners who want an engaging way to build skills.
How Mat Playgrounds Enhance Understanding of Complex Concepts
One of the biggest hurdles in mastering linear algebra is visualizing abstract operations. Mat playgrounds turn this challenge into an opportunity by:
- Animating matrix transformations on vectors and shapes.
- Allowing users to manipulate matrix elements and instantly see the outcome.
- Enabling step-by-step walkthroughs of algorithms like Gaussian elimination.
- Demonstrating properties like matrix symmetry or orthogonality in real-time.
This hands-on experience cements knowledge far better than static textbook examples.
Future Trends in Mat Playground Technology
As technology evolves, mat playgrounds are becoming more sophisticated and integrated with emerging fields:
- AI Integration: Some platforms now use artificial intelligence to suggest matrix operations or optimize computations.
- Augmented Reality (AR): Imagine manipulating 3D matrices in a physical space using AR glasses—a concept under development that could revolutionize math education.
- Collaboration Features: Real-time multi-user editing and sharing are making mat playgrounds more social and productive.
- Cross-Platform Compatibility: Seamless use across devices, from smartphones to desktops, ensures access anytime, anywhere.
These trends indicate a bright future for interactive matrix learning and experimentation.
mat playground environments represent a remarkable blend of education, technology, and creativity. Whether you’re brushing up on linear algebra, testing code snippets, or exploring new mathematical ideas, these interactive tools make the process engaging and accessible. With the right platform and approach, anyone can unlock the fascinating world of matrices and see math come alive in ways never before possible.
In-Depth Insights
Mat Playground: A Comprehensive Review of Safety, Design, and Functionality
mat playground surfaces have become increasingly prominent in the design and construction of modern play areas, reflecting a growing emphasis on safety, accessibility, and environmental considerations. As playground safety standards evolve and parents, educators, and municipalities seek durable yet child-friendly solutions, mat playgrounds have emerged as a versatile alternative to traditional materials like sand, gravel, or wood chips. This article provides an analytical overview of mat playground surfaces, exploring their advantages, challenges, and key factors influencing their adoption.
The Evolution of Playground Surfacing: Why Choose Mat Playground?
Playground safety is a critical concern for communities worldwide. According to the U.S. Consumer Product Safety Commission, over 200,000 children in the United States visit emergency rooms annually for playground-related injuries, many involving falls onto hard surfaces. As a result, playground surfacing materials have undergone significant development to mitigate injury risks while maintaining user engagement and environmental integrity.
Mat playground surfaces, typically crafted from rubber or synthetic materials, are designed to absorb impact and provide a cushioned landing zone. Their seamless installation and consistent thickness offer a uniform safety standard, distinguishing them from loose-fill materials that can shift or compact over time. Moreover, these mats often comply with ASTM F1292 standards for impact attenuation, a benchmark for playground safety.
Material Composition and Types of Playground Mats
Understanding the types of mats available is essential for assessing their suitability in different playground contexts. The most common mat playground surfaces include:
- Rubber Interlocking Tiles: These modular units are easy to install and replace, with perforations for drainage. Their dense rubber composition provides excellent shock absorption.
- Pour-in-Place Rubber: This is a seamless, customizable surface created by combining rubber granules with a polyurethane binder. It offers flexibility in design and color but requires professional installation.
- Rolled Rubber Mats: Typically made from recycled tires, these mats come in large rolls that can be cut to size. They are durable and resistant to weathering.
- Foam Play Mats: Usually softer and intended for indoor or low-impact areas, foam mats are less durable but provide a cushioned surface for toddlers.
Each material type presents unique benefits and limitations in terms of longevity, maintenance, and safety performance.
Safety and Compliance: The Core Benefits of Mat Playgrounds
Safety is paramount in playground design, and mat playground surfaces excel in several key areas:
Impact Attenuation and Injury Prevention
Studies have shown that rubber mats significantly reduce the severity of injuries from falls compared to traditional surfaces like concrete or asphalt. The uniform cushioning reduces peak deceleration forces experienced by children during falls, minimizing concussions and fractures. Additionally, unlike loose-fill materials, mats do not displace underfoot, maintaining consistent protective qualities.
Accessibility and Inclusivity
A notable advantage of mat playgrounds is their contribution to inclusive play environments. Unlike loose surfaces that can impede mobility, especially for children using wheelchairs or walking aids, mat playgrounds provide a stable, smooth surface that complies with ADA (Americans with Disabilities Act) guidelines. This inclusivity enhances social integration and ensures equitable play opportunities.
Installation and Maintenance Considerations
While the upfront cost of mat playground surfaces may be higher than traditional options, their long-term maintenance profile often justifies the investment.
Durability and Weather Resistance
Rubber mats withstand a broad range of environmental stressors—UV exposure, moisture, temperature fluctuations—and resist mold and mildew accumulation. Regular inspections can identify wear, but mats typically retain their protective qualities for 8 to 15 years depending on usage intensity and climate.
Cleaning and Upkeep
Maintenance involves routine cleaning to remove debris and prevent surface degradation. Pressure washing and mild detergents are usually sufficient, and the non-porous nature of many mats discourages bacterial growth. However, some porous poured-in-place systems require more specialized care to maintain their integrity.
Environmental and Economic Implications
The sustainability aspect of mat playgrounds is a growing factor influencing procurement decisions.
Use of Recycled Materials
Many playground mats are manufactured from recycled rubber tires, contributing to waste reduction and resource conservation. This circular economy approach resonates with eco-conscious communities and can improve the environmental footprint of playground projects.
Cost-Benefit Analysis
Although initial installation costs for mat playgrounds can be 20-30% higher than loose-fill materials, the reduced need for replenishment and lower injury-related liabilities present compelling economic advantages over time. Furthermore, warranty offerings and long service life enhance the value proposition.
Challenges and Limitations
Despite their benefits, mat playground surfaces are not without drawbacks.
Heat Retention
Rubber mats can absorb and retain heat under direct sunlight, potentially causing discomfort or burns during hot weather. Some products mitigate this with reflective coatings or lighter color options, but this remains a consideration for site-specific climate conditions.
Installation Complexity
Seamless poured-in-place systems require professional installation, increasing labor costs and project timelines. Additionally, improper installation can lead to water pooling or surface unevenness, undermining safety.
Potential Off-Gassing
Concerns have been raised about volatile organic compounds (VOCs) emitted from some synthetic mats, particularly new rubber surfaces. While most products meet safety standards, buyers should verify certifications and opt for low-emission options when possible.
Market Trends and Innovations
The mat playground sector continues to evolve with technological advances and design innovations.
Customizable Designs and Educational Elements
Manufacturers now offer mats with integrated graphics, games, and tactile features designed to stimulate cognitive and motor skills. This fusion of play and learning enhances user engagement and broadens playground appeal.
Smart Materials and Sensor Integration
Emerging technologies include mats embedded with sensors to monitor usage patterns, detect falls, and even provide interactive feedback. Such innovations promise to elevate playground safety and user experience in the near future.
Mat playground surfaces represent a significant advancement in playground safety and accessibility. By balancing durability, environmental considerations, and inclusivity, these materials address many challenges inherent in traditional surfacing options. While considerations like heat retention and installation complexity warrant attention, ongoing innovations continue to refine their performance and appeal. As communities seek safer, more sustainable play environments, mat playgrounds are poised to play a pivotal role in the next generation of recreational spaces.